  • How do remediation teams ensure all meth contamination is removed?

    Professional remediation teams follow a multi-step protocol to ensure complete decontamination. This typically starts with an initial assessment and laboratory testing to map contamination levels. The next step involves removing and properly disposing of contaminated materials, such as drywall, carpets, and insulation. Non-porous surfaces are treated with industrial-grade cleaners designed to break down and neutralize meth residues. After cleaning, a post-remediation test is conducted to confirm that contamination levels fall below legal or recommended thresholds. In some cases, encapsulation techniques (like sealing surfaces with paint) are used as an extra safety measure. Every step is documented and often reviewed by health departments for compliance.

  • Why is professional cleanup of rodent droppings necessary?

    Rodent droppings can carry harmful pathogens like Hantavirus, Salmonella, and Leptospirosis. Professional cleanup ensures thorough decontamination, preventing the spread of diseases and protecting the health of occupants.

  • What role do public health departments play in fentanyl contamination cases?

    Public health departments play a critical role in addressing fentanyl contamination by providing guidance, resources, and regulatory oversight. They may conduct initial assessments to determine the extent of contamination and recommend certified cleanup services. Public health officials also work to educate the community about the risks of fentanyl exposure, emphasizing the importance of professional intervention to mitigate biohazard risks.
